Dirt Wetness Sensors



Dirt moisture sensing units play a necessary role in contemporary watering systems, giving real-time data that enhances water effectiveness. These devices determine the volumetric water web content in the soil, permitting precise evaluations of wetness degrees. By incorporating dirt dampness sensors right into watering systems, customers can stay clear of overwatering or underwatering, ultimately advertising healthier plant growth and conserving water resources.The sensors transfer data to controllers, which can change sprinkling routines based upon existing dirt conditions. This data-driven technique minimizes water waste and assurances that plants get the finest quantity of dampness. What Is the Lifespan of Modern Lawn Sprinkler Parts?





The life expectancy of contemporary lawn sprinkler system parts typically ranges from 5 to 20 years, depending upon the materials made use of, maintenance techniques, and ecological conditions. Routine upkeep can significantly enhance longevity and efficiency with time.
